While the 'Blöss' surname is predominantly found in Germany, it has also been recorded in other countries around the world. According to data collected from various sources, including national census records and genealogical databases, the 'Blöss' surname has been documented in Austria, Brazil, Switzerland, and France.
Unsurprisingly, Germany has the highest incidence of the 'Blöss' surname, with a prevalence of 38 individuals bearing the name. Given the surname's Germanic origin, it is not surprising that the majority of individuals with the 'Blöss' surname are found in Germany.
In Austria, the 'Blöss' surname is less common, with only 7 individuals carrying the name. The presence of the surname in Austria may be attributed to historical migrations or familial connections between Germany and Austria.
While the 'Blöss' surname is less common in Brazil, Switzerland, and France, it is still present in these countries, with 2 individuals in each country bearing the surname. The presence of the 'Blöss' surname in these countries may be the result of historical emigrations from Germany or familial ties to individuals with German ancestry.
